Calculate the Jaccard statistic for two sets of intervals.

Description

Quantifies the extent of overlap between to sets of intervals in terms of base-pairs. Groups that are shared between input are used to calculate the statistic for subsets of data.

Usage

bed_jaccard(x, y)

Arguments

x

ivl_df

y

ivl_df

Details

The Jaccard statistic takes values of ⁠[0,1]⁠ and is measured as:

J(x,y) = \frac{\mid x \bigcap y \mid} {\mid x \bigcup y \mid} = \frac{\mid x \bigcap y \mid} {\mid x \mid + \mid y \mid - \mid x \bigcap y \mid}

Interval statistics can be used in combination with dplyr::group_by() and dplyr::do() to calculate statistics for subsets of data. See vignette('interval-stats') for examples.

Value

tibble with the following columns:

  • len_i length of the intersection in base-pairs

  • len_u length of the union in base-pairs

  • jaccard value of jaccard statistic

  • n_int number of intersecting intervals between x and y

If inputs are grouped, the return value will contain one set of values per group.

Examples

genome <- read_genome(valr_example("hg19.chrom.sizes.gz"))

x <- bed_random(genome, seed = 1010486)
y <- bed_random(genome, seed = 9203911)

bed_jaccard(x, y)

# calculate jaccard per chromosome
bed_jaccard(
  dplyr::group_by(x, chrom),
  dplyr::group_by(y, chrom)
)
